Skip to content

La trampa de la autonomía de codificación de la IA

Todo el mundo está corriendo hacia agentes de codificación de IA totalmente autónomos, pero esto es un error crítico. Descubre los cinco niveles de autonomía de la IA y por qué el verdadero 'sweet spot' para los desarrolladores no es lo que crees.

Theo Brandt
Hero image for: La trampa de la autonomía de codificación de la IA

Resumen / Puntos clave

  • Todo el mundo está corriendo hacia agentes de codificación de IA totalmente autónomos, pero esto es un error crítico.
  • Descubre los cinco niveles de autonomía de la IA y por qué el verdadero 'sweet spot' para los desarrolladores no es lo que crees.

El espectro de la autonomía: del ayudante al dolor de cabeza

La autonomía de codificación no es una progresión lineal hacia el nirvana; es un espectro plagado de rendimientos decrecientes. Los cinco niveles de codificación de IA de Dan Shapiro, que reflejan directamente los niveles de conducción autónoma, exponen esta realidad, desde el control manual hasta una "Dark Factory" totalmente autónoma. Comprender tu posición actual es crucial para un progreso significativo.

En el Level 0, "Spicy Autocomplete", la IA funciona como una búsqueda mejorada, un Stack Overflow más inteligente. Los desarrolladores aún escriben cada línea, utilizando el agente para la guía arquitectónica o el diseño de funciones, pero nunca para la generación directa de código. Es similar a conducir un coche con transmisión automática: muy manual, pero con asistencia menor.

Pasando al Level 1, el "Coding Intern", la IA se encarga del boilerplate y de tareas simples y repetitivas. Esto incluye configurar repositories, instalar packages o generar unit tests. Como el cruise control, gestiona funciones específicas y de bajo riesgo, liberando a los desarrolladores de tareas mundanas.

La mayoría de los desarrolladores, sin embargo, se encuentran estancados en el Level 2, la etapa de "Junior Developer". Aquí, delegan trabajo simple, muy parecido a usar el autopilot en una autopista. Pero cuando la complejidad aumenta —navegar por calles de la ciudad, por ejemplo— la confianza se erosiona. Sin un sistema establecido para planificar, implementar y validar, los desarrolladores dudan en delegar tareas intrincadas, creando un techo de eficiencia que limita las verdaderas ganancias de productividad. Esta reticencia no es un defecto; es una respuesta racional a las limitaciones actuales del sistema.

Nivel 3: El verdadero 'sweet spot' de la codificación de IA

El Nivel 3, "The Developer", no es meramente un paso adelante; es el sweet spot actual para la autonomía de codificación de la IA. Aquí, los ingenieros delegan el 100% de la implementación a la IA, pero permanecen firmemente al mando de la dirección estratégica y el riguroso control de calidad. Es similar a un Waymo con un safety driver: la IA maneja la mecánica, pero la experiencia humana dicta el destino y asegura una llegada segura.

Este equilibrio óptimo depende de un robusto flujo de trabajo de "sandwich". El proceso comienza con el ingeniero humano liderando una fase de planificación intensiva, definiendo meticulosamente los requisitos y la arquitectura. Solo entonces la IA ejecuta la codificación, traduciendo instrucciones precisas en código funcional. Finalmente, el humano realiza una validación exhaustiva, construyendo la confianza esencial y garantizando que el resultado cumpla con los estándares.

Este nivel maximiza la velocidad fenomenal y las capacidades incansables de la IA sin sacrificar el critical thinking insustituible, la supervisión arquitectónica y la comprensión contextual de un ingeniero experimentado. Delegar la codificación rutinaria libera a los desarrolladores para centrarse en la resolución de problemas de nivel superior, acelerando drásticamente los plazos de los proyectos mientras se mantiene una fiabilidad absoluta. Aquí es donde surgen las verdaderas ganancias de productividad.

La zona de peligro: Engineering Teams y Dark Factories

Aventurarse más allá del Level 3, donde los desarrolladores mantienen el control estratégico, sumerge a los equipos en la zona de peligro de la autonomía de codificación de la IA. El Level 4, "The Engineering Team", ve a los agentes de IA abordando proyectos completos a partir de una high-level spec, como un epic o PRD, con una supervisión humana significativamente menor. Los desarrolladores solo ofrecen dirección inicial y validación final, como la revisión de pull requests. Esta drástica reducción en los puntos de contacto humanos eleva el riesgo de mala interpretación e introduce errores en cascada si el sistema no está profundamente maduro y battle-tested.

El nivel definitivo, y a menudo peligroso, es el Nivel 5: "The Dark Factory". Aquí, una única especificación se transforma directamente en código de producción enviado sin intervención humana. No hay volante, solo una consola para las entradas de más alto nivel. Aunque tentador, este nivel es, para la mayoría de las organizaciones, una pesadilla de fiabilidad a punto de ocurrir. Cole Medin, haciéndose eco de las ideas de Dan Shapiro en The Five Levels: From Spicy Autocomplete to the Dark Factory, advierte rotundamente contra este salto prematuro.

Perseguir estos niveles superiores de autonomía sin un flujo de trabajo robusto y probado es una tarea inútil. Un único y sutil defecto en la especificación inicial puede propagarse sin control, lo que lleva a docenas de implementaciones incorrectas y sabotea por completo los beneficios percibidos. La promesa de velocidad se convierte rápidamente en un atolladero de depuración y reelaboración, socavando la confianza en todo el paradigma de codificación de IA.

Cómo construir su sistema de IA fiable

La mayor ilusión en la autonomía de la codificación de IA es que un modelo más potente resolverá sus problemas. No lo hará. Avanzar más allá del Level 2 exige que incorpore inteligencia en su sistema, no solo que dependa de la inteligencia externa. Debe construir una AI Layer personalizada o 'arnés' sobre su agente de codificación elegido, enseñándole explícitamente los flujos de trabajo únicos de su equipo, los estándares de codificación y las convenciones operativas.

Enjoying this? Get one like it in your inbox each morning.

one email a day · unsubscribe in two clicks · no third-party tracking

Esta capa a medida transforma una IA de propósito general en un miembro del equipo especializado y fiable, capaz de manejar tareas complejas. Su eficacia operativa depende de tres componentes críticos: - Reglas claramente definidas para estándares de codificación, patrones arquitectónicos, protocolos de seguridad e incluso bibliotecas preferidas. - Habilidades repetibles que automatizan procesos complejos, desde la planificación detallada y la creación de nuevas características hasta pruebas exhaustivas y la generación de documentación. - Contexto persistente sobre su base de código específica, que abarca decisiones de diseño, cambios históricos e idiosincrasias específicas del proyecto que ningún modelo genérico podría intuir.

Olvídese de la búsqueda interminable del modelo fundacional 'más potente'; eso es una distracción. Su verdadero camino hacia una autonomía de IA segura y efectiva no reside en las capacidades brutas del modelo, sino en la construcción metódica de esta superposición inteligente. Este entorno estructurado hace que su agente actual sea predecible y fiable, lo que le permite delegar con confianza tareas de codificación sofisticadas sin caer nunca en la peligrosa trampa del Level 4 'Engineering Team'.

Preguntas Frecuentes

¿Cuáles son los cinco niveles de autonomía de codificación de IA?

Los cinco niveles, inspirados en la conducción autónoma, son: Level 0 (Spicy Autocomplete), Level 1 (Coding Intern), Level 2 (Junior Developer), Level 3 (Developer), Level 4 (Engineering Team) y Level 5 (The Dark Factory).

¿Por qué el Level 3 se considera el 'punto óptimo' para la codificación de IA?

El Level 3 ofrece el mejor equilibrio entre autonomía y fiabilidad. El desarrollador delega todas las tareas de codificación a la IA, pero mantiene el control de la planificación de alto nivel y la validación final, asegurando la calidad y maximizando la velocidad.

¿Qué es 'The Dark Factory' en la codificación de IA?

'The Dark Factory' es la autonomía de Level 5. Es un sistema totalmente automatizado donde una especificación de alto nivel es la entrada, y el código listo para producción y enviado es la salida, sin intervención humana durante el proceso de desarrollo.

¿Cómo puedo pasar del Level 2 al Level 3 de codificación de IA?

La transición al Level 3 requiere construir un sistema fiable. Esto implica crear un enfoque estructurado para la planificación, implementación y validación, donde usted define el proceso y deja que la IA se ejecute dentro de ese marco.

Found this useful? Share it.

One short daily email of tools worth shipping. No drip funnel.

one email a day · unsubscribe in two clicks · no third-party tracking

🚀Descubre más

Mantente a la vanguardia de la IA

Descubre las mejores herramientas de IA, agentes y servidores MCP seleccionados por Stork.AI.

P.S. ¿Construiste algo que vale la pena usar? Publícalo en Stork